
Adiba Jaigirdar
Adiba Jaigirdar is an Irish author recognized for her Young Adult novels that feature diverse characters and themes of love, friendship, and identity. Her book 'Hani and Ishu’s Guide to Fake Dating' explores the lives of queer teens in contemporary Ireland, highlighting the complexities of romance in today's society.
